Several of the dark rangers in game, including the Anya we see in the story, already existed in Warcraft III as neutral heroes from the tavern, which means they were probably raised by the Scourge and freed by Sylvanas during the retaking of Lordaeron. The new rangers were mostly regular forsaken raised in Cata.
Her reasons for helping Quel'thalas have been told consistently that it was because of her feelings to her former kin. Plus getting elves into the horde would help too.
As for twisting Lor'themar's arm to put the blood elves into Northrend, Thrall mobilized all horde and likely would have had as much harsh words to say to Lor'themar if it was he who went to Quel'thalas and not her.
